Te Marua
Statististical Area in Wellington
Contents: Population
The population development of Te Marua as well as related information and services (Wikipedia, Google, images).
Name | Status | Urban Area | Population Estimate 1996-06-30 | Population Estimate 2001-06-30 | Population Estimate 2006-06-30 | Population Estimate 2013-06-30 | Population Estimate 2018-06-30 | Population Estimate 2022-06-30 |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Te Marua | Statististical Area | Upper Hutt | 870 | 870 | 950 | 990 | 1,010 | 1,040 | |
Wellington | Urban Agglomeration | 343,900 | 352,800 | 374,100 | 387,900 | 417,800 | 428,500 |
Source: Statistics New Zealand / Te Tari Tatau (web).
Explanation: Population estimates for 2018 and later are based on the results of the 2018 census. The 2022 figures are provisional.
